Oak Beach Cottage, Port Douglas

Oak Beach Cottage, or OBC as it is affectionately known, is an absolute beach front cottage with a private tropical pool only 39 steps to the Coral Sea! Enjoy luxury and stylish accommodation for two to six guests.

OBC is twelve minutes drive from the heart of Port Douglas, twenty minutes drive from Palm Cove and forty minutes from Cairns International Airport.

Oak Beach is surrounded by lush tropical rainforest and palm trees. The beach is uncrowded and is perfect for swimming, sunbathing, picnicking, snorkelling or just lazing about!

OBC consists of three bedrooms and two bathrooms. The Beach House has been created by one of Australia’s leading interior designers and presents a unique combination of “contemporary colonialism”.

The master bedroom has its own king sized bed, large ensuite and overlooks the private pool.

The second bedroom also overlooks the tropical gardens and pool. The bed can be configured for two large single beds or as a king sized bed.

The bungalow, separate to the main house, has a queen sized bed and has spectacular views of swaying palm trees and the Coral Sea.

The living and dining areas face the Coral Sea and capture the sea breezes. The French doors on the “beach side” open out to a wide “Queenslander style” undercover verandah, where you can dine al fresco… or you can relax in the various lounging areas… or walk straight on to the golden sands of the unspoilt beach.

Perhaps if “pool side” is more your thing you can “escape” from the ocean and enjoy a cool refreshing swim in the totally private salt water swimming pool.

Whatever you decide to do, you will be mesmerised by the natural beauty of Oak Beach and its surrounds. It won’t take long for you to be totally relaxed and wishing life was always this good!

Glasshouse Mountains

The Glasshouse Mountains in the hinterland of Queensland’s Sunshine Coast are actually the cores of 20 million year old volcanoes. The sides of the volcanoes have eroded away leaving only the hardened rock spiremountain cores we see today. Learn more about this awe-inspiring landscape.
